In vanilla, the Mages' Guild and the Fighters' Guild have a supply chest. My Imperial Legion Expansion mod adds one for the Imperial Legion, and after a brief, three minute research, I could determine that two mods made by others exist, one adds a supply chest of the Thieves' Guild and one to the Blades. I thought that I would address the elephant in the room, and add one for the Tribunal Temple too.

The contents of the supply chest:

An apprentice's mortal and pestle
Two potions to cure blight disease
Two potions to cure common disease
One or two random Temple books (Possible ones: The Book of Dawn and Dusk, The Cantatas of Vivec, The Consolations of Prayer, The Doors of the Spirit, Homilies of Blessed Almalexia, The House of Troubles, Lives of the Saints, The Pilgrim's Path, Saryoni's Sermons)
Two scrolls of Almsivi Intervention
Temple/Indoril Robe
An Ancestor's Ring (Summon Ancestral Ghost for 60 secs)

Locations of the supply chest, and how to acquire its contents:

For the sake of balance, and being immersive, possibly to be as compatible with other mods as possible, there are only two chests: One in the Balmora Temple (upstairs) and one in the Ald-ruhn Temple (near the entrance). A supply chest could have been added to each Temple, but it would have hurt the balance of the game, and also while technically it's possible to join up even at Ghostgate, or Molag Mar, one who roleplays the game wouldn't really have a reason to go and join up there, they would likely join up either in Balmora or Ald-ruhn.

Because I like messing with you, you also need to be at least a Novice in the Temple (complete at least the first quest) to take the stuff legally. No free loot just for clicking at one topic in the dialogue. :)

The two supply chests, like every supply chest in the game, respawn after a couple of in-game months, though.
